Diesel Generator in my Electric Car

by Jon
(Gig harbor, Wa.)

Is it possible to install a diesel generator to power an electric motor?

If so, what would you recommend to power a fiberglass type car with Volkswagen frame?

Hi, Jon -
Yes, you can install a diesel generator to charge your batteries as you go (Just make sure you vent it properly). The Chevy Volt does this, basically - except it's flexfuel instead of diesel, but that's a minor distinction; )

5kw should be plenty for your light car.
